Job Summary:

Under supervision and in collaboration with other health care professionals, assists in performing a variety of nursing care services for patients.

Job Responsibilities and Requirements:

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Contributes to overall quality and safe care for patients by answering patients’ calls for help, taking their vital signs, and monitoring their behavior and physical condition for progress or deterioration as measured by patient satisfaction, quality audits, direct observation.
  • Works in a constant state of alertness and safe manner.
  • Orients new patients and significant others to the nursing unit.
  • Contributes to safety and quality care by relaying information via charting and communicating to team members.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
  • Stocks and maintains supplies and equipment in keeping with patient care needs and cost containment. Utilizes time and supplies economically and conscientiously.
  • Prepares patients for discharge and accompanies them upon dismissal as indicated.
  • Creates a positive patient experience by assisting patients with their activities of daily living including assisting with baths, ambulating, feeding, skin care, personal and oral hygiene and making occupied and unoccupied beds as measured by patient satisfaction quality audits and direct observation.
  • Contributes to quality care and safety by assisting and performing procedures such as performing dressing changes, enemas, ostomy care, toileting, turning, cough and deep breathing, catheter care, collection of biological specimens, measuring and recording intake and output of fluids.
  • Contributes to exceptional patient satisfaction by establishing a compassionate environment, timely responses to patients' needs, open communication and providing emotional and psychological support.
  • Informs licensed nurse of any changes in patient condition/needs, of patient complaints, and of patient/significant other educational needs.
  • Completes patient care tasks based on skills deemed competent in nursing school under direction of RN.
  • Contributes to achievement of exceptional health care by functioning as a member of the team as measured by active participation in department initiatives, unit meetings, committees and special projects.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S

  • Constant standing and walking.
  • Occasional l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 25-50 lbs.
  • Frequent use of vision for distances near (20 inches or less) and far (20 feet or more) and to identify and distinguish colors.
  • Occasional driving.
  • Occasional bending, stooping, crawling, kneeling, sitting, squatting and repetitive foot/leg and hand/arm movements.
  • Frequent use of hearing to distinguish body sounds and/or hear alarms, malfunctioning machinery, etc.
  • Frequent reaching, gripping, and keyboard use/data entry.
  • Occasional lifting/moving patients.
  • Occasional use of vision to judge distances and spatial relationships.
  • Frequent lifting/carrying and pushing/pulling objects weighing 0-25 lbs.
  • Occasional use of smell to detect/recognize odors.
  • Frequent use of hearing and speech to share information through oral communication.
